Summary

American Manufacturing Jobs Retention Act of 2003 - Amends Federal defense procurement provisions and the Federal Property and Administrative Services Act of 1949 to prohibit the head of a military department or executive agency, in the case of a contract for the procurement of goods and services, from considering a covered prospective contractor as a responsible source unless such contractor employs at least 50 percent of its employees in the United States. Defines a prospective contractor as covered if at least ten percent of its annual gross receipts during the preceding year were attributable to Government contracts.
